Math Problem Statement
Your friend says that the solutions to the inequality 5 x minus 15 x greater than or equals minus 20 are x greater than or equals 2. Solve the inequality correctly. What error did your friend make? 5 x minus 15 x greater than or equals negative 20 negative 10x greater than or equals negative 20 x greater than or equals 2

Tip:
Always double-check the direction of the inequality sign when dividing or multiplying both sides by a negative number in inequalities.
